Classification of Living Beings: A Historical Overview
The Origins of Classification
- The history of classification, particularly the unwritten aspects, begins with Aristotle, who applied a logical method to categorize living beings.
- Aristotle's initial method involved dichotomies, questioning whether entities were alive or not and if they were animals or not.
- Over time, he shifted to classifying based on more evident morphological characteristics and modes of reproduction.

Hierarchical Structure in Classification
- Linnaeus introduced a seven-level hierarchical system: empire, kingdom, class, order, genus, species, and variety.
- Initially recognized two biological kingdoms—plant and animal—Linnaeus later modified these categories by adding intermediates.
Nomenclature Rules Established by Linnaeus
- Current species naming follows Linnaeus' binomial nomenclature: each species has two Latin names—genus (capitalized first letter) and specific name (lowercase).
- For example, the domestic dog is classified as Canis familiaris, where Canis is the genus name.
Understanding Higher Taxonomic Categories
- Genera are grouped into families; for instance, dogs (Canis) belong to the family Canidae within the order Carnivora.
- Ascending through taxonomic ranks leads to classes like Mammalia and ultimately to kingdoms such as Animalia.
